    We had a hankering for bingsoo on a HOT summer day and found ourselves at Soricha. What a cozy and interesting place! When you walk in, there's a little stage for performances, and it also looks a little like a museum because there are pieces of classical Korean furniture scattered about. But regardless, the bingsoo was legit (and huge). We ordered the Korean Injeol-mi Bing-soo, shaved ice with corn flakes, sliced almonds, soybean powder and vanilla ice cream, topped with condensed milk and a small dollop of sweet red bean paste. And the bowl was enormous! Perfectly cold, sweet, powdery, and crunchy, just what we were looking for. This place has all kinds of teas and drinks, which we didn't try - but if you're looking for bingsoo, you can't do much better than Soricha!

    Absolutely wonderful!! Annandale's Soricha is one of the DMV's best and most unique dessert and tea cafes. They're best known for their bingsoo, or Korean shaved ice, which is perfectly fluffy and delightful, with a sweet, milky flavor that acts as a great canvas for all their toppings. You can't go wrong with of their bingsoo options, but they do run a little bit large and are meant for 2-3 people to share. If you're in the mood for something smaller, they do have a delightful selection of other desserts, chief among which is their rice paper waffle. This glorious confection is a super light, crispy waffle made entirely out of rice paper (which, as a side bonus, also means it's gluten-free). It's slightly chewy on the inside but generally incredibly crunchy and airy. It comes topped with a lovely rice-based syrup that tastes a bit savory -- almost malty -- and black sesame. You can also just get a scoop of their rich, creamy ice cream (instead of the shaved ice that it normally comes on top of), and it will be topped with a generous helping of red bean paste, injeolmi powder, sliced almonds, and corn flakes. The combination of flavors and textures levels up this humble little scoop to a full-scale dessert with sweet, savory, and nutty notes. Aside from their sweet treats, Soricha also has a bunch of fun drinks. They have a long menu of expertly brewed artisan teas, or you can also cool down with one of their refreshing fruit mixes. The omija berry refresher is particularly lovely, with a great balance of tart and sweet flavors that make it the perfect summertime drink. Beyond the food, the service is also super friendly and quick, and the cafe is gorgeously decorated with chill, relaxing ambient music. It's a delightful place to hang out with a friend to chat, finish some work, or do a bit of reading. I will note, however, that it is quite expensive -- the bingsoo is about $20, and the teas are a minimum of $7. It's so worth it every time, but it's definitely more of an occasional treat than an everyday indulgence.
